
#9 Kasi Wells
POS. | S |
HT. | 5-7 |
CL. | JR |
HOMETOWN/HIGH SCHOOL (LAST SCHOOL) | Clanton, Ala./Jemison HS (Faulkner State CC) |
BEFORE CUMBERLAND: Played two seasons for coach Ritchie Dulaney at Faulkner State CC in Bay Minette, Ala. … Saw action in 25 matches as a freshman, posting 339 assists and 25 kills for the Sun Chiefs … Added 501 assists and 45 kills as a sophomore, helping FSCC reach the NJCAA National Tournament … Team finished 27-9 overall in 2012.
HIGH SCHOOL: Four-year letterwinner for coach Leighsa Robinson at Jemison HS …Named Class 4A Area 7 MVP as sophomore, junior and senior … Honored as Member of Chilton County All-Tournament Team as a freshman, sophomore and junior … Recognized as Chilton County Tournament Most Valuable Player as junior … Selected as Chilton County All-Area as sophomore, junior and senior … Earned Chilton County Co-Player of the Year as junior … Named Jemison Invitational MVP as sophomore, junior and senior.
